About Mental Health Therapists in Elmhurst, IL

Elmhurst, Illinois, offers a focused selection of mental health professionals, with four therapists currently listed in the area. When searching for a therapist in this western suburb of Chicago, it is helpful to consider your specific needs, such as whether you prefer in-person sessions or teletherapy, as well as the therapist’s specialization in areas like anxiety, depression, or relationship issues. Given Elmhurst’s proximity to the city, many residents balance suburban life with urban pressures, making it important to find a provider who understands local dynamics, such as work-life balance or school-related stress. To start, ask potential therapists about their experience with your concerns, their therapeutic approach (e.g., cognitive-behavioral therapy or mindfulness), and their availability for sessions that fit your schedule.

Finding a good local therapist matters because it can enhance the consistency and effectiveness of your care. In Illinois, therapists are licensed by the state, so verifying credentials like LCPC or LCSW ensures you are working with a qualified professional. Elmhurst’s community-oriented atmosphere means a therapist familiar with local resources, such as parks for outdoor sessions or nearby support groups, can offer tailored guidance. When interviewing therapists, ask questions like: How do you measure progress in therapy? What is your cancellation policy? And do you offer a free initial consultation to see if we are a good fit? These steps help you build trust and avoid wasting time on a mismatch.

Before committing, consider the logistics of your search in Elmhurst. The city’s walkable downtown and easy access to the Metra train line make it convenient for attending appointments, but verify if the therapist’s office is near public transit or offers parking. Since Illinois requires mental health parity laws, check if your insurance covers the therapist, which can reduce out-of-pocket costs. Ultimately, a strong therapeutic relationship is key, so prioritize a therapist who listens actively and respects your goals. By taking these thoughtful steps, you can find a professional in Elmhurst who supports your mental health journey effectively.

What should I look for in a mental health therapist?

Consider their specialization, experience with your specific concerns, therapeutic approach, insurance acceptance, and availability. A good fit between you and your therapist is one of the most important factors in successful treatment.
